Alkali-silicate reactions and corrosion of concrete

In spite of the fact that hundreds of publications are devoted to the problem of alkali-silicate reactions (ASR) in concretes, and practical recommendations have already been worked out for reducing the risk of their origination and development, one nevertheless keeps all the time detecting new cases of their manifestation. Currently major efforts of the researchers are directed at determination of ASR mechanisms, improving the techniques that enable adequate prediction of consequences of using this or that type of fillers, as well as at searching for reliable means of ASR inhibition. The article analyses the present status of this area of Portland cement and concrete science making use of the materials found in foreign scientific and technical publications.
